Denis Diderot, head-and-shoulders portrait. Diderot (October 5, 1713 – July 31, 1784) was a French philosopher, art critic, and writer. Best-known for serving as co-founder and chief editor of and contributor to the Encyclopedie. Creator: Pierre-Michel Alix, 1762-1817, artist Date Created/Published: 1793. Medium: aquatint, color.
